TICKET: Zero-downtime migrations break plugin schema hooks

Hey folks — heads up for anyone writing Quillbase plugins. Our new zero-downtime migration path runs expand/contract phases, and plugins that assume columns drop immediately will see ghosts for one deploy cycle. If your hook queries the legacy column during contract, guard it or you'll get nulls, not errors. We've added a migration-phase flag you can read at startup. Repro steps attached. When reporting, include the migration trace token below.

build token for tawif-bahip: htk31_68bba16e1afabfef4ecc69408c06f16

// Markdown rendering pipeline for Inkmoor. Raw docs go through the
// Sifter sanitizer, then the Glasspane renderer, then the asset
// rewriter. Do not reorder: the rewriter assumes sanitized input.
// Footnote handling is patched locally; see the vendored fork.
// The renderer client below talks to the internal Glasspane service
// and requires write access to the preview cache. Initialize it
// with the key on the following line.

app token of fajop-fahif = qvz4-AnML

Capacity note: Pondrel profile store

Hey new folks — quick heads up on why the profile store is sharded the way it is. We split users across 32 shards by hashed account key, and growth in the Velmont region means we'll likely double that next quarter. Before touching anything, get familiar with the knobs below. Here are the current tuning constants we run in production.

limits module of fajof-yaweg:
PRIORITIES = {
    "briiel": 914,
    "zorvan": 452,
    "jorath": 66,
}

**Upgrade Brindlequeue broker 4.x → 6.1**

Hey Sorrel — this bumps our Brindlequeue cluster off the EOL 4.x line. Main security wins: TLS is now mandatory on inter-node links, plaintext listener is gone, and auth tokens rotate hourly. I also tightened ACLs so the Pellwick ingest service can only publish, not consume. Nothing changes for producers besides reconnect behavior. The revised connection and rotation constants are as follows.

constants for yaduf-fahag:
BUDGETS = {
    "kelix": 528,
    "briwyn": 734,
}